Miles Teller and Anya Taylor-Joy Stand Guard at the Gates of Hell in Apple Films' The Gorge
Miles Teller and Anya Taylor-Joy star in The Gorge, Apple Films’ gripping thriller set to debut on Valentine’s Day 2025. Directed by Scott Derrickson, the film unveils a sinister mystery as two operatives guard a deadly secret in a gorge that threatens humanity.
Tilda Swinton Stars in a Post-Apocalyptic Musical, But 'The End' Is Anything But Uplifting
Joshua Oppenheimer's The End is a daring post-apocalyptic musical featuring Tilda Swinton and Michael Shannon. A deep dive into privilege and guilt, this art-house film may challenge audiences with its unconventional storytelling and haunting themes.

Rachel Zegler Attends Premiere of Kyle Mooney's A24 Movie 'Y2K' During Night Off From Broadway
Rachel Zegler takes a night off from Broadway to attend the New York City premiere of her new A24 movie, Y2K. The film, a millennial-themed comedy thriller about two high schoolers caught up in a wild New Year's Eve, premieres in theaters on December 6th.
